About The Nature Museum
The Nature Museum offers robust programming for children and adults through all seasons, including Summer Unplugged, a free summer program at local libraries designed to inspire kids to put down the screen and head outside, and the annual Fairy House Festival in September which draws over 1200 people to Grafton for one magical weekend. What Is the Cost of Living Near Burlington?

Understanding the cost of living near Burlington is key to truly evaluating a salary offer or your current compensation at The Nature Museum.
Burlington's Cost of Living Index is approximately 118.5 (18.5% more expensive than US average; 11.7% more than VT average). Largest VT city (UVM), desirable, Lake Champlain, high housing costs. GMT bus. When planning your budget based on a salary from The Nature Museum, consider these typical monthly expenses:
Expense Category Estimated Monthly Cost Key Considerations / Notes
Housing (1-BR Apt Rent) $1,600 - $2,400+ A significant portion of The Nature Museum salary. Location choices impact this heavily.
Utilities (Basic) $150 - $250 (Heating significant) Electricity, Heating, Cooling, Water etc.
Public Transportation $60 (GMT monthly pass, free for UVM) Essential for most commuters; car ownership is costly.
Groceries (Single Person) $450 - $670 Can be higher with more dining out or specialty stores.
Personal & Leisure $430 - $780+ Dining out, entertainment, shopping. Highly variable.
Healthcare (Individual) $410 - $760+ Varies significantly by plan & employer contribution.
Subtotal (Excluding Taxes) $3,100 - $4,860+ This subtotal does not include income taxes (federal, state, local), which can significantly impact your take-home pay.
